The difficulty outweighs the improved efficiency. Vacuum raptors don't have TVC, so you would need to light all three exactly at once, or light a sea raptor as well. Let's say you light a sea raptor for control, followed by all three RVACs. Your total burn would be about 4 seconds. When you factor in the prop and starter gas used, it would probably be less efficient than just using a single sea raptor.
